Reusing solar panels has some major benefits. For beginners, it helps in reducing the quantity of waste that is being sent to land fills or incinerators. Not just does this advantage the environment by reducing air pollution, yet it can additionally conserve cash in disposal charges as well as beneficial resources such as steels or glass. Additionally, recycling photovoltaic panels allows for products that were when thought about unusable to be repurposed right into new items. Recycled products can also be made use of to generate more economical variations of brand-new solar panels, making them more available for individuals who might not have been able to manage them previously.

The drawback of recycling photovoltaic panels is that there is frequently a lack of infrastructure in position for correctly dealing with old ones. In many cases, this implies that unsafe products are released into the environment during production or disassembly processes which could create health dangers for those living close by. Furthermore, recyclers might not always be able to recover all components from taken down panels as a result of their age or condition which might bring about further environmental concerns as a result of inappropriate disposal techniques.

One of the most significant concerns with reusing photovoltaic panels is the intricacy of the task itself. It can be hard to break down the various parts, such as glass and metal, to be reused individually. Additionally, solar panel producers typically have a mix of products made use of in their items which makes arranging them much more challenging. Furthermore, there are safety and security and health and wellness threats included with dealing with busted glass or inhaling fumes from melting parts.

One more key challenge associated with reusing photovoltaic panels is expense.
